AI Technical Summary

Technical Problem

The existing hot-dip galvanized steel grating has a complicated splicing process, resulting in low installation efficiency and affecting convenience.

Method used

The structure employs connecting seats, trapezoidal blocks, T-shaped tracks, limit frames, and springs to enable rapid vertical and horizontal splicing of hot-dip galvanized steel gratings. The spring force automatically limits the movement, avoiding bolt assembly.

Benefits of technology

This technology enables rapid installation and stable fixation of hot-dip galvanized steel gratings, improving installation efficiency and convenience.

Abstract

The utility model belongs to the field of hot-dip galvanized steel grating plates, and particularly relates to a hot-dip galvanized steel grating plate capable of being quickly installed and fixed, which comprises an outer frame, a plurality of uniformly distributed transverse strips are fixedly connected in the outer frame, a plurality of uniformly distributed vertical strips are fixedly connected in the outer frame, a stabilizing plate is fixedly installed at the left end of the outer frame, and a plurality of fixing plates are fixedly installed at the right end of the stabilizing plate. And trapezoidal blocks are fixedly connected to the outer sides of the stabilizing plates, mounting mechanisms are arranged on the outer sides of the transverse strips, and splicing rails are fixedly connected to the back face of the outer frame. The connecting seats, the trapezoidal blocks, the T-shaped rails and other structures are additionally arranged on the outer frame, in the using process, the hot-dip galvanized steel grating plates can be spliced in the vertical direction through sliding connection between the connecting seats and the trapezoidal blocks, and the hot-dip galvanized steel grating plates can be spliced in the transverse direction through sliding connection between the T-shaped rails and the splicing rails; therefore, the hot-dip galvanized steel grating can be quickly installed and fixed in the using process.

Description

TECHNICAL FIELD

[0001] The utility model relates to hot galvanizing steel grating technical field, concretely is a kind of quick installation fixed hot galvanizing steel grating. BACKGROUND

[0002] Hot galvanizing steel grating is also known as hot galvanizing steel grating plate, which is a grid-shaped building material made of low-carbon steel flat steel and twisted square steel welded horizontally and vertically. According to the hot galvanizing steel grating convenient to install disclosed in Patent No. CN221523771U, the utility model discloses a kind of hot galvanizing steel grating convenient to install, and it relates to hot galvanizing steel grating technical field, including frame, the inner side of the frame is fixedly connected with plate body, the front end surface of the frame is provided with rectangular groove, the rear end surface of the frame is fixedly connected with rectangular block, the right side surface of the frame is provided with recess, the left side surface of the frame is fixedly connected with protruding block. The utility model discloses a rectangular groove, a screw hole, a rectangular block, a screw hole and a connecting bolt are jointly used to quickly align and install the hot galvanizing steel grating during assembly, which is simple and convenient to operate. Through the joint action of recess, protruding block, clamping block, spring and clamping groove,

[0003] However, in order to facilitate transportation, the hot galvanizing steel grating in the prior art cannot be too large in size, so multiple hot galvanizing steel gratings need to be assembled and combined by bolts before installation. However, the bolt splicing efficiency is low, which makes the hot galvanizing steel grating inconvenient to install. Therefore, it is necessary to improve the existing technology. UTILITY MODEL CONTENTS

[0004] The utility model aims to provide a kind of quick installation fixed hot galvanizing steel grating, solve the problem that the installation is inconvenient due to the hot galvanizing steel grating splicing is more complicated.

[0005] To achieve the above-mentioned purpose, the utility model provides the following technical scheme: a kind of quick installation fixed hot galvanizing steel grating, including outer frame, the inside of the outer frame is fixedly connected with multiple evenly distributed horizontal bars, the inside of the outer frame is fixedly connected with multiple evenly distributed vertical bars, the left end of the outer frame is fixedly installed with stabilizing plate, the outer side of the stabilizing plate is fixedly connected with trapezoidal block, the outer side of the horizontal bar is provided with mounting mechanism, the back of the outer frame is fixedly connected with splicing track, the front of the outer frame is fixedly connected with T-shaped rail, the inside of the outer frame is fixedly connected with connecting seat.

[0006] Preferably, the vertical bars are fixedly connected with the horizontal bars, and multiple horizontal bars and multiple vertical bars are combined into a grid plate. The outer side of the vertical bar is provided with a recess.

[0007] Preferably, the groove shape of the connecting seat is consistent with the combined shape of the stabilizing plate and the trapezoidal block, the shape inside the splicing track is consistent with the shape of the T-shaped rail, and the T-shaped rail can be slid into the inside of the splicing track to transversely splice two hot-dip galvanized steel grating plates.

[0008] Preferably, the mounting mechanism comprises a fixed plate, the outer side of the horizontal strip is fixedly connected with the fixed plate, the inside of the fixed plate is slidably connected with a connecting nail, one end of the connecting nail close to the connecting seat is fixedly connected with a limiting frame, the outer side of the fixed plate is fixedly connected with a reinforcing rib, and the outer side of the connecting nail is provided with a spring.

[0009] Preferably, the limiting frame is in sliding contact with the connecting seat, and the reinforcing rib is fixedly connected with the horizontal strip, so that the limiting frame can limit the combination of the trapezoidal block and the stabilizing plate which is slid into the inside of the connecting seat.

[0010] Preferably, one end of the spring is fixedly connected with the fixed plate, and the other end of the spring is fixedly connected with the limiting frame, so that the spring can drive the limiting frame to automatically reset through the elastic force.

[0011] Preferably, the outer side of the limiting frame is slidably connected with a limiting block, and the limiting block is fixedly connected with the horizontal strip, so that the limiting block can guide the movement of the limiting frame.

[0012] Compared with the prior art, the utility model has the advantages that:

[0013] 1. The connecting seat, the trapezoidal block and the T-shaped rail are arranged on the outer frame, the vertical splicing of the hot-dip galvanized steel grating plate can be realized through the sliding connection between the connecting seat and the trapezoidal block, the transverse splicing of the hot-dip galvanized steel grating plate can be realized through the sliding connection between the T-shaped rail and the splicing track, and therefore the hot-dip galvanized steel grating plate can be quickly installed and fixed during use.

[0014] 2. The limiting frame, the connecting nail and the spring are arranged on the horizontal strip, after the trapezoidal block is slid into the inside of the connecting seat, the limiting frame can be slid to the outer side of the trapezoidal block through the elastic force of the spring, the limiting of the trapezoidal block is completed, and therefore the hot-dip galvanized steel grating plate can be stably installed without using bolts. [0025] The specific implementation process of the utility model is as follows: when it is necessary to install the hot-dip galvanized steel grating, the limiting frame 64 is moved, the limiting frame 64 compresses the spring 65, when the limiting frame 64 is separated from the connecting base 9, the trapezoidal block 5 and the stabilizing plate 4 on the outer side of the other outer frame 1 can be slid into the inside of the connecting base 9, when the trapezoidal block 5 is in contact with the inner side bottom of the connecting base 9, the limiting frame 64 is loosened, the spring 65 is reset, the spring 65 can drive the limiting frame 64 to slide to the outside of the connecting base 9 and the trapezoidal block 5 through the elastic force, and the vertical assembly of the outer frame 1 can be completed, when it is necessary to assemble horizontally, the T-shaped strip on the outer side of the outer frame 1 is slid into the outside of the splicing track 7 on the outer side of the other outer frame 1, the combination of the hot-dip galvanized steel grating can be completed, so that the hot-dip galvanized steel grating is more convenient to install and fix.
